Funding from US Dept. of Education – For Nevada Vocational Rehabilitation (VR), Supported Employment (SE), and/or the Independent Living Services for Older Individuals Who are Blind (OIB) programs. For VR: Federal VR grant paid 78.7% of costs. In FFY2023, Nevada received $19,940,576 in Federal VR funds. Non-Federal funds paid 21.3% of costs ($5,397,298). For SE: Federal SE grant paid 95% of costs. In FFY2023, Nevada received $26,235 in Federal SE funds. Non-Federal funds paid 5% of costs ($2,161). For OIB: Federal OIB grant paid 90% of costs. In FFY2023, Nevada received $269,996 in Federal OIB funds. Non-Federal funds paid 10% of costs ($30,000).
